Hailing from Cincinnati, Ohio, colombian and swiss blood runs thru him.
He currently plays guitar in The Shit, The Come N’ Go, Lordz of Lose and The Licks.
He’s played in various other projects such as 20 Miles and Damo Suzuki’ Network.
He also dj’s latin music under the name of DJ Pepito Lindo.

